BLUE HILLS is a connected series of short stories about the Dorchester, Mattapan, Roxbury area of Boston in the period of WWII. A number of the short stories have been previously published including:

THE PIANO, Simmons Review, Minetta Review
THE NEW SPRING COAT, Patterson Review
